How to spell POTBOUY correctly?

If you're looking for the correct spelling of "potbouy", it is important to note that it is actually spelled "potbuoy". A potbuoy is typically a buoy used to mark fishing pots or lobster traps. So, if you come across "potbouy", remember to use "potbuoy" instead to ensure accurate communication.
